Senior Events Producer

Location: UK (Surrey, Hybrid - max 1 day a week)

At Nteractive, we create experiences that connect people with brands in unforgettable ways.

From global conferences and product launches to immersive brand activations, exhibitions, incentive programmes and digital experiences, we partner with some of the world's leading technology and lifestyle brands to deliver exceptional events that inspire audiences around the globe.

Our producers are at the heart of everything we do. They're strategic thinkers, creative problem-solvers and delivery experts who transform ambitious ideas into world-class experiences.

We're looking for an experienced Senior Event Producer to join our growing UK team and take the lead on delivering complex, high-profile projects for some of our biggest global clients.

What You'll Be Doing

As a Senior Event Producer, you'll lead the development and delivery of complex live, hybrid and virtual events from concept through to onsite execution. Working alongside clients, creative teams, production specialists and suppliers, you'll transform briefs into memorable experiences that exceed expectations.

You'll be trusted to lead projects, inspire teams and ensure every event is delivered creatively, commercially and operationally to the highest standards.

Key Responsibilities Include

Creative Event Leadership

  • Lead the creative development and production of large-scale live, hybrid and virtual events.
  • Translate client objectives into engaging event concepts, content strategies and attendee experiences.
  • Develop production briefs and collaborate with Creative, Content and Technical Production teams.
  • Research innovative ideas, speakers, entertainment and experiential elements that elevate each event.
  • Contribute creative thinking to client pitches and proposals.

Project Delivery

  • Lead complex event projects from initial briefing through to final delivery.
  • Manage timelines, project documentation, budgets and delivery plans.
  • Partner closely with Account Directors, Project Directors and Executive Producers.
  • Build trusted client relationships, providing strategic advice and creative solutions throughout the project lifecycle.
  • Ensure every event is delivered on time, on budget and to an exceptional standard.

Content & Experience Design

  • Oversee event agendas, show content and presentation development.
  • Collaborate with creative teams to ensure every touchpoint delivers a cohesive attendee experience.
  • Drive excellence across staging, media, environmental design and audience engagement.
  • Maintain consistently high standards across all creative outputs.

Supplier & Financial Management

  • Build and maintain strong relationships with production partners, venues and suppliers.
  • Negotiate contracts and quotations to achieve outstanding value and quality.
  • Develop and manage event budgets, ensuring commercial performance and profitability.
  • Monitor financial performance, identifying risks and opportunities throughout delivery.

Onsite Leadership

  • Lead event delivery onsite, providing clear direction to project teams, suppliers and venue partners.
  • Build strong relationships with clients and stakeholders throughout live delivery.
  • Resolve challenges calmly and confidently while maintaining exceptional client service.
  • Ensure every event delivers an outstanding experience for attendees and clients alike.

Team Development

  • Mentor and support Producers and Project Coordinators.
  • Share best practice and creative ideas across the wider team.
  • Support freelance resourcing and onboarding where required.
  • Foster a collaborative, supportive and high-performing team culture.

What You Will Bring

We're looking for someone who combines creativity with exceptional organisational skills and enjoys leading projects in a fast-paced agency environment.

You'll Ideally Have

  • Significant experience producing complex events within an agency environment.
  • Experience delivering live, hybrid and virtual events for corporate clients.
  • Strong understanding of event content, show production and audience engagement.
  • Experience managing multiple large-scale projects simultaneously.
  • Excellent project management and stakeholder management skills.
  • Strong commercial awareness with experience managing substantial event budgets.
  • Confidence presenting ideas and solutions to senior clients.
  • Experience collaborating across Creative, Technical Production, Event Services and Client Services teams.
  • Advanced Microsoft Excel and PowerPoint skills.
  • A calm, adaptable and solutions-focused approach under pressure.
  • A passion for creating exceptional client experiences.

Benefits

  • 33 days annual leave (including Bank Holidays)
  • Hybrid working with flexibility
  • Pension Scheme (5% employee / 3% employer contribution)
  • Private Medical Insurance & Cash Plan
  • Life Insurance
  • Enhanced Maternity Pay
  • Wellbeing & Inclusion initiatives (including EAP)
  • Birthday Day Off
  • Summer Hours
  • Volunteering Day
  • Rewards & Recognition incentives
  • Generous Employee Referral Scheme

Other Requirements

  • Ability to work from a suitable home environment when working remotely.
  • Hybrid working with occasional travel to our Staines office for collaboration, team meetings and client requirements.
  • Willingness to undertake international travel throughout the year (approximately 20–30%).
  • Flexibility to work across different time zones when required.
  • Minimum broadband speed of 25MB download / 2MB upload.
